You can swap the cream of mushroom soup for cream of chicken or cream of celery if that’s what you have on hand; each will give the dish a slightly different but still comforting flavor. If you’d like a bit more seasoning without adding new ingredients, grind in some black pepper from your table shaker or sprinkle on a little dried thyme or paprika if those live in your everyday spice rack. Boneless, skinless chicken thighs also work—reduce the cooking time by about 30 to 45 minutes so they don’t dry out. For a slightly richer broth, tuck a small knob of butter under the green beans before cooking. To make it more of a one-bowl meal, serve it over rice or noodles and pour all the juices from the slow cooker on top. Leftovers reheat well on the stovetop over low heat with a splash of water if needed to loosen the sauce.
